Dominic Muldowney

Dominic Muldowney John ( born July 19, 1952 in Southampton, England ) is a British composer.

Biography

Dominic Muldowney John studied with Jonathan Harvey at the University of Southampton and in Bernard Rands and David Blake at the University of York Music. He also took private lessons with Harrison Birtwistle. From 1974 to 1976 he worked as a composer for the Southern Arts Association. From 1976 he worked as a composer at the Royal National Theatre in London, where he replaced in 1981 Birtwistle as music director and remained until 1997. He also worked as a teacher of composition at the Royal Academy of Music.

Muldowney worked as a composer both for the theater and for film and television. He was known especially for the music on films such as 1984 and Bloody Sunday and, together with John Tams for the film series The snipers. In addition, he also composed classical music and arranged occasional songs for musicians such as David Bowie and Sting.
